Pulse Analysis

The voice‑AI landscape is evolving from generic text‑to‑speech engines to nuanced, emotion‑driven platforms. ElevenLabs, founded by Mati Staniszewski, has pioneered this shift by training deep‑learning models on diverse vocal datasets, enabling synthetic speech that mirrors human inflection, pacing, and sentiment. This technical edge differentiates the firm from legacy providers and aligns with a broader industry trend where conversational interfaces demand authenticity to build trust and user loyalty.

In practical terms, emotionally resonant voice AI is reshaping sectors that rely on human connection. In healthcare, age‑appropriate tonal cues can calm pediatric patients or convey empathy to seniors, improving adherence and outcomes. The entertainment industry is also benefiting; directors can prototype character dialogue instantly, reducing casting costs and accelerating post‑production. Moreover, accessibility solutions gain a new dimension, offering users more natural auditory experiences in assistive technologies, navigation systems, and educational tools.

From a business perspective, ElevenLabs’ partnership with Kleiner Perkins provides both capital and strategic guidance, positioning the company to scale infrastructure and expand its API ecosystem. As enterprises adopt voice‑first strategies, demand for high‑fidelity, customizable speech will surge, creating recurring revenue streams through subscription models and enterprise licensing. Competitive pressures from giants like Google and Amazon underscore the importance of differentiated emotional capabilities, while emerging regulations on synthetic media will shape compliance requirements. ElevenLabs’ focus on ethical voice synthesis and transparent licensing could become a market advantage, driving sustainable growth in the next wave of voice‑centric applications.

Episode Description

Before AI became a buzzword, a few true believers were already building.

Since early 2022, Mati Staniszewski and his team at ElevenLabs have been among them, working to create voices that “actually represent emotions.”

He shares with Joubin Mirzadegan how voice AI is transforming diverse fields, from delivering personalized healthcare for different age groups to amplifying creativity in filmmaking.

Guest: Mati Staniszewski, co-founder and CEO of ElevenLabs
